An output shaft is fundamentally designed to transmit torque and rotational motion from a motor or engine to various machinery and implements. This transfer of power is vital in applications ranging from automotive engines to industrial equipment.

Key Considerations When Purchasing Output Shafts

1. Material Selection

The material of the output shaft significantly affects its performance and longevity. Common materials for output shafts include steel, aluminum, and various alloys. Steel is often favored for its strength and durability, while aluminum is lighter and may be preferable for certain applications. It's crucial to select a material that can handle the specific demands of your application.

2. Shaft Dimensions and Tolerances

Accurate dimensions are critical when selecting an output shaft. This includes the diameter, length, and any specific tolerances required for your application. A shaft that does not meet dimensional specifications can lead to alignment issues, excessive wear, or even catastrophic failure.

3. Load Capacity

Understanding the load capacity needed is another essential factor. Output shafts come with various load ratings, and it is crucial to select one that can handle the expected torque and forces in your application. Exceeding load capacities can lead to premature failure and increased maintenance costs.

4. Compatibility with Existing Equipment

When selecting an output shaft, compatibility with existing equipment is paramount. This includes fitting with couplings, bearings, and any other components in your mechanical system. Checking specifications and compatibility will help avoid integration issues during installation.

5. Environmental Conditions

Consider the operating environment of the output shaft. Factors such as temperature, humidity, exposure to chemicals, and potential contamination can affect performance and lifespan. For instance, if operating in a corrosive environment, selecting a corrosion-resistant material is crucial.

6. Manufacturer Reputation and Quality Standards

Always consider the manufacturer’s reputation and adherence to quality standards. Reliable manufacturers use high-quality materials and adhere to industry standards, which can significantly reduce the risk of failure. Research online reviews, industry certifications, and case studies to gauge a manufacturer's reliability.

7. Cost versus Value

While it may be tempting to opt for the cheapest output shaft available, it is important to evaluate the long-term value. A low-cost option may lead to higher maintenance costs down the line or require more frequent replacements. Assess the cost in the context of performance, durability, and reliability to make the best choice.
